What is the cheapest day to fly to Wroclaw?

The average price of all round-trip flights to Wroclaw cl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
Based on KAYAK data, the cheapest day to fly to Wroclaw is Saturday where round-trip tickets can be as cheap as €159. On the other hand, the most expensive day to fly is Friday, where round-trip prices are €315 on average.

What is the cheapest month to fly to Wroclaw?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ights to Wroclaw,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ights to Wroclaw is January, where tickets cost €114 on average for return flights.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and July, where the average cost of tickets from Ireland is €323 and €270 respectively. For one-way flights, the best month to travel is January with an average price of €114.

What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Wroclaw?

The average price for all round-trip flights to Wroclaw depending on the time of departure, clicked by users on KAYAK in the last 2 weeks.
The cheapest time of day to fly to Wroclaw is generally in the afternoon, when round-trip flights cost €184 on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Wroclaw is generally in the morning,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is €274.

FAQs - booking Wroclaw flights

  • How far is Wroclaw Strachowice Airport from central Wroclaw?

    The city centre of Wroclaw is 10 km from Wroclaw.

  • What is the name of Wroclaw’s airport?

    When flying to Wroclaw, you'll arrive at Wroclaw Strachowice Airport (WRO). The airport is also known as Copernicus Airport Wroclaw, Strachowice, or Wroclaw–Copernicus.

  • What is the Hacker Fare option on flights to Wroclaw?

    Hacker Fares allow you to combine one-way tickets in order to save you money over a traditional round-trip ticket. You could then fly to Wroclaw with an airline and back with another airline.

  • What is KAYAK's "flexible dates" feature and why should I care when looking for a flight to Wroclaw?

    Sometimes travel dates aren't set in stone. If your preferred travel dates have some wiggle room, flexible dates will show you all the options when flying to Wroclaw up to 3 days before/after your preferred dates. You can then pick the flights that suit you best.

  • How many direct flights to Wroclaw are there each week?

    Each week there are around 9 direct flights from within Ireland to Wroclaw. The most common day for departures is Saturday, with 22% of flights taking off on this day.
